Kranjska Gora

The Ski Area

Located in the alpine valley of Zgornkesavska, Krankska Gora is Slovenia's biggest ski resort and proud host of the Alpine Skiing World Championships. The resort is suitable for skiers and snowboarders of all abilities. It has a total of 30 km of ski slopes, 40 km tracks for Cross country skiing and Snow Fun park for snowboarders.

Ski Terrain:

1,25 square km (308 acres) - 19 named runs covering around 30 km (19 miles) on one mountain, but four different areas.

Kranjska Gora Ski Resort

 

Location

Kranjska Gora Ski resort is located in seven different areas in Municipality of Kranjska Gora (Mojstrana, Kranjska Gora, Gozd Martuljek, Planica, Podkoren 1 & 2 and "Planina pod Golico"). It is close to the Austrian and Italian borders. The well-known ski jumping hill Planica is located in the nearby Tamar valley.  Nearest city is Jesenice and is about an hour away from Ljubljana.

Aprés Ski

Kranjska Gora

Kranjska Gora has a great selection of bars and restaurants offer fantastic atmosphere at a small price. You can try your luck at the local casino with its luxurious surroundings you can choose to play on any of the large number of slot machines or perhaps try your luck at the gaming tables.

Kranjska Gora offers other activities such as Alpine skiing, Carving, Snowboard, hiking, weekly ski parties and opportunities to try snow rafting and tobogganing. There is a snow park which is great for snowboarding as it contains a half pipe. (40 km/25 miles) of cross country skiing is also available.
